Filters:
internet marketing in Castleford
About 1 results.
TrustFord Castleford Car and Transit Centre
Park Road, WF10 4RJ Castleford, United KingdomTrust us, we love Fords! Sharing our favourite Fords, our team and great offers - get involved using #TrustFord! Customer care replies: Mon-Fri 8am-4pm